Summary
Christophe Lambert is a human[1]. Born in Paris[2], he… he was born on January 1, 1969[3]. He worked as a writer[4], science fiction writer[5], children's writer[6], screenwriter[7], and lecturer[8].

Recognition
Awards received include Grand Prix de l'Imaginaire for Best French-Language Novel[14], a class of award[30], in France[31], founded in 1974[32]; Bob Morane award for best French-language novel[15]; and Q130820029[16].
